Abstract :
At present, based on the piecewise linear inductance model, the main method for analytic calculation of phase current on switched reluctance generators is flux-linkage divided by inductance, and there is no analysis and deduction in detail on base of the obtained expressions of phase current. Expressions of phase current are solved by the separation variable method, and then the characteristics of current curve and the energy conversion relations are analysed in the paper. Also expressions of phase current are applied to the decision condition of current tendency and the analysis on magnetic field energy in the freewheeling mode. And a method to optimize the firing angle is proposed to get the most average electromagnetic torque. The results of simulation validate the theory in the paper and show that the theory is also applicable to the non-linear inductance model.
